What are ON-DEMAND webinars?
On-demand webinars are archived recordings of previous League webinars available 24/7 for viewing at your convenience. Most on-demand webinars are approximately one hour in length.
How does it work?
Some on-demand webinars are free, and some are priced at $30. "FREE" indicates an on-demand webinar that can be viewed immediately at no cost. To view the other webinars, fill out the order form, and a link with the password will be emailed to you. Your password is valid for three months from the date of the request.
